For example, people with … WebKetones urine test: Ketones build up when your body has to break down fats and fatty acids to use as fuel for energy. This is most likely to happen if your body does not get enough sugar or carbohydrates as fuel. Healthcare providers most often use ketone urine tests to check for diabetes-related ketoacidosis.

Web12 de abr. de 2024 · High amounts of ketones in the urine is what is known as ketonuria. This condition is usually a sign of diabetic ketoacidosis (DKA). WebKetones are high if above 2+ in the urine or above 3 mmol/L in the blood. Consider the possibility of DKA in all people with type 1 diabetes who are unwell, bearing in mind that: Hyperglycaemia may not always be present — children and young people on insulin therapy may develop DKA with normal blood glucose levels.
